作者投稿和查稿 主编审稿 专家审稿 编委审稿 远程编辑

计算机工程 ›› 2007, Vol. 33 ›› Issue (14): 79-81. doi: 10.3969/j.issn.1000-3428.2007.14.028

• 软件技术与数据库 • 上一篇    下一篇

Spring与其他框架整合及流程分析

蒋 纬,马光思   

  1. (西安建筑科技大学信息与控制工程学院,西安 710055)
  • 收稿日期:1900-01-01 修回日期:1900-01-01 出版日期:2007-07-20 发布日期:2007-07-20

Integration and Process Analysis of Spring and Other Frameworks

JIANG Wei, MA Guangsi   

  1. (School of Information &Control Engineering, Xi’an University of Arch. & Tech., Xi’an 710055)
  • Received:1900-01-01 Revised:1900-01-01 Online:2007-07-20 Published:2007-07-20

摘要: 根据工程需要,该文研究了各种流行软件框架的特点。为了发挥各自特长、实现优势互补,讨论了Spring与4种流行框架Struts,Tapestry,JSF及Webwork2的整合技术,分析了整合后各个新框架的应用流程,给出了关键配置。实践表明,新框架在MVC各个层面增强了应用开发的支持力度,对项目开发起到了积极的促进作用。

关键词: Spring, 框架整合, 控制倒置, AOP

Abstract: Advantages and disadvantages of different popular frameworks are studied according to the request of actual project. In order to make a full use of their advantages, a technology integratiy spring with other four popular MVC frameworks, namely, struts, tapestry, JSF and Webwork2 is discussed, the process of these integrated frameworks is analyzed, and the key configuration is displayed. Experimental results show that the new framework enhances the application development at every layer, and promotes the project’s development.

Key words: Spring, framework integration, inversion of control(IoC), aspect oriented programming(AOP)

中图分类号: